Center button mode cycling:
- Channel mode/UART control (default) - blinking left arrow
- Scan mode - label "SCAN..." and blinking star symbol, if
squelch is open - blinking exclamation symbol and channel name label
- Manual frequency mode - 10 kHz step, label "MANUAL" instead of channel name
Up/Down buttons work in all circumstances.
| Channel | Frequency | Label | Info/Status |
| 1 | 137.200 | CH-1 | - |
| 2 | 137.100 | NOAA-19 | Working, possible interference with Meteor M N1 |
| 3 | 137.400 | OKE/SIC | OKEAN-0/SICH M-1 sporadic |
| 4 | 137.500 | NOAA-17 | Off (stalled scan motor), sporadic carrier from Tiros-N, NOAA-6 and NOAA-9 |
| 5 | 137.620 | NOAA-15 | Working |
| 6 | 137.910 | NOAA-18 | Working |
| 7 | 137.300 | CH-7 | - |
| 8 | 137.700 | NOAA-RT | NOAA beacons |
| 9 | 137.800 | CH-9 | - |
| 10 | 137.850 | CH-10 | - |
| 11 | 134.000 | DCONV-1 | 1.6 GHz downconverter |
| 12 | 141.200 | DCONV-2 | 1.6 GHz downconverter |
The converter channels are not scanned in scan mode and can not be selected by RS-232 remote control.

The software is released under the GNU GENERAL PUBLIC LICENSE Version 2.
Just flash it to a AT90S2313 (a ATtiny2313 should also work - could not test it) and replace the original AT89C2051 chip.
